育成期飼糧蛋白質與代謝能含量對褐色菜鴨產蛋性能之影響

Effects of dietary protein and metabolizable energy levels in the developing period on the laying performance of Brown Tsaiya ducks

摘要


本試驗旨在測定菜鴨育成期蛋白質與代謝能之需要量,並觀察育成期之發育對產蛋性能之影響,以期訂定一適合菜鴨使用之飼養標準。試驗係3×2複因子試驗,即三種不同飼糧蛋白質含量(11.5%,13.5%,15.5%)及二種代謝能含量(2600 kcal/kg,2900 kcal/kg),共六個處理組合,每處理三重複,每重複20隻,共使用360隻菜鴨供試。試驗處理期間為10至15週齡,共計六週,飼料及飲水採任食,全期採自然光照,15週齡以後改餵粒狀蛋鴨飼料。測定育成期之體重與飼料消耗量(分別於9、12、15週齡)及記錄5%產蛋率日齡,並在17週齡開始進行產蛋性能測定,產蛋期間之蛋重、蛋殼強度及產蛋率等性狀,則每4週測定一次。試驗結果顯示,在生長性狀方面,育成期飼糧蛋白質與代謝能含量對生長期之體重皆無顯著之交感作用,代謝能2900 kcal/kg組每隻每日採食量顯著的較代謝能2600 kcal/kg組少(P<0.05)。在產蛋性狀方面,育成期蛋白質與代謝能含量對全期(17~49週齡)蛋重、蛋殼強度以及產蛋率並無顯著之影響。由本試驗之結果得知,菜鴨育成期蛋白質與代謝能之需要量,在任飼狀態下,飼糧含蛋白質11.5%、代謝能2600 kcal/kg,即足夠產蛋菜鴨產蛋之所需。

並列摘要


The study was to determine the protein and metabolizable energy requirements between 9 to 15 weeks of age in Brown Tsaiya ducks. A 3 × 2 factorial design, with three levels of crude protein (11.5, 13.5 and 15.5%) and two levels of metabolizable energy (2600 and 2900 kcal/kg) was used in this study. There were three replicates in each treatment with 20 ducks per replicate. Feed and water were supplied ad libitum and natural photoperiod was employed during the experimental period. Pellet layer diet was fed after 15 weeks of age. The body weight and feed consumption were determined at 9, 12, and 15 weeks of age. The age at 5% egg production was also recorded. Egg weight, eggshell strength, and egg production were determined every four weeks and egg production was recorded daily throughout this study beginning at 17 weeks of age. The results showed that there was no significant interaction between dietary protein and energy levels during the developing period on the body weight. The ducks fed diets with ME 2900 kcal/kg had significantly (P<0.05) lower feed intake than those of ME 2600 kcal/kg group. No significant interaction was found between dietary protein and metabolizable energy on the egg weight, eggshell strength, and egg production. The diet with CP 11.5% and ME 2600 kcal/kg was recommended for Brown Tsaiya ducks fed ad libitum during the developing period.
